Canon U.S.A., Inc., is a leading provider of consumer, business-to-business, and industrial digital imaging solutions. Its parent company, Canon Inc. (NYSE:CAJ), a top patent holder of technology, ranked third overall in the U.S. in 2008†, with global revenues of US $45 billion, is listed as number seven in the computer industry on Fortune Magazine's World's Most Admired Companies 2008 list, and is on the 2008 BusinessWeek list of "Top 100 Brands." At Canon, we care because caring is essential to living together in harmony. Founded upon a corporate philosophy of Kyosei - "all people, regardless of race, religion or culture, harmoniously living and working together into the future" - Canon U.S.A. supports a number of social, youth, educational and other programs, including environmental and recycling initiatives. In ths role you will be responsible for quality assurance testing, investigating and troubleshooting of printing, network and software related issues for multifunctional network printers, software applications and utilities. These responsibilities include: server/network environment setup, testing execution, issue replication and analysis, bug tracking and report documentation. The ideal candidate must have a Bachelor's degree in Computer Information Systems, Information Technology, Computer Science, MIS or a related discipline with specific technical course work and at least 1 year relevant experience in a networking environment. The successful candidate will have a working knowledge of network operating systems, network protocols and network equipment. Practical knowledge of Windows and/or Macintosh environments required. UNIX/LINIX a plus. Knowledge of MS SQL desired. In addition an industry standard certification, such as MCSE/MCP, CCNA/CCNP, or CNE is highly preferred.
